Description of minimum requirement of solvency applicable If the insurance company’s solvency ratio is less than 100%, it indicates that the solvency standard amount measured by the potential loss amount cannot be covered with capital, which means that the insurance company’s capital soundness has become poor, and the supervisory authority must comply with the Regulations on Supervision of Insurance Business. Accordingly, insurance companies with a solvency ratio of less than 100% are required to take timely corrective actions such as management improvement recommendations, management improvement requests, or management improvement orders.
